How they compare

Israel currently reports 5.3% against 4.9% in Romania, a difference of 0.4%.

That makes Israel's figure about 1.1 times Romania's.

Across all 32 years both countries report, Romania has been ahead every year.

Israel ranks 82nd and Romania ranks 85th of 192 countries.

Romania has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Israel Romania Difference Ahead
1980s 0.6% 17.7% 17.1% Romania
1990s 0.5% 9.2% 8.7% Romania
2000s 0.1% 7.7% 7.6% Romania
2010s 1.4% 4.7% 3.3% Romania
2020s 5.3% 7.6% 2.3% Romania

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Fuels comprise the commodities in SITC (Rev. 3) section 3 (mineral fuels, lubricants and related materials). This indicator is expressed as a percentage of merchandise exports which is comprised of goods whose economic ownership is changed between a resident and a non-resident and that are not included in the following specific categories: goods under merchanting, non-monetary gold, and parts of travel, construction, and government goods and services n.i.e.
